    Purification

    This antibody is prepared by Saturated Ammonium Sulfate (SAS) precipitation followed by dialysis against PBS.

    Immunogen

    This ENOA antibody is generated from rabbits immunized with a KLH conjugated synthetic peptide between 405-434 amino acids from the C-terminal region of human ENOA.

    Background

    ENO1 is one of three enolase isoenzymes found in mammals, the protein alpha-enolase, a homodimeric soluble enzyme, and is also a shorter monomeric structural lens protein, tau-crystallin. The two proteins are made from the same message. The full length protein, the isoenzyme, is found in the cytoplasm. The shorter protein is produced from an alternative translation start, is localized to the nucleus, and has been found to bind to an element in the c-myc promoter.
